    S5U1C63007P Manual (Peripheral Circuit Board for S1C63557/63558/63567) This manual describes how to use the S1C63 Family Peripheral Circuit Board (S5U1C63007P). This circuit board is used to provide emulation functions when it is installed in the ICE (S5U1C63000H1), a debug- ging tool for the 4-bit Single Chip Microcomputer S1C63 Family.
  • Page 7: Chapter 1 Introduction

    NTRODUCTION 1.1 Outline of S5U1C63007P The S5U1C63007P provides on a board all the peripheral circuits of S1C63 Family microcomputers other than the core CPU. By installing this board in the ICE (S5U1C63000H1) you can use it to emulate each model in the S1C63 Family.     S5U1C63007P board for open-drain output and interface them with a voltage level exceeding V <Pull-up resistance> The pull-up resistors on the S5U1C63007P board are fixed to a resistance value of about 220 kΩ which is different from that of an actual IC. Consult the technical hardware manual to check the pull-up resistance of the actual IC.
  • Page 10 - There is a delay between the time the power to the SVD circuit is turned on and the time the SVD data is detected. This delay on the S5U1C63007P board is set to between 61 and 92 µsec. For the delay on an actual IC, consult the technical hardware manual to ensure that there is a sufficient delay before the output voltage is detected.

    CHAPTER 6: PRODUCT SPECIFICATIONS CHAPTER RODUCT PECIFICATIONS The components specifications of the S5U1C63007P are listed below. S5U1C63007P 254 mm (wide) × 144.8 mm (depth) × 13 mm (height) Dimension: (including screws) Weight: Approx. 180 g Power supply: DC 5 V ± 5%, less than 1 A (supplied from ICE main unit)
